I've been using an Ortlieb messenger bag for the last year for commuting and all my gettin' 'round stuff. I don't have a car and this has been my primary means of carrying groceries laundry and cycling neccesities.
It's a backpack style bag with all the straps you usually find on back packs for carrying a bunch of stuff.
What really sets it apart is the part of the bag that rests against your back is padded in a striped pattern for venting heat. Then on the inside of the bag is a flat plastic peice that acts as a stiffener to give the bag shape and to protect your back from pokey bits that maybe in the bag.
You could comfortably carry railroad spikes in this thing.
